Foreign Minister of Tajikistan Attends the High-level Dialogue on Energy
Read also
On the sidelines of the 76th session of the UN General Assembly in New York, the Minister of Foreign Affairs of the Republic of Tajikistan Sirojiddin Muhriddin participated and addressed the High-level Dialogue on Energy.
The event provided a platform to discuss the prospects and opportunities for implementing measures aimed at ensuring clean and affordable energy for all.
In his speech, the Minister of Foreign Affairs highlighted the importance of access to energy as a key instrument for achieving SDG 7 and briefed the participants on the hydro energy potential of the Republic of Tajikistan and the country’s achievements in this direction.
